BIOGRAPHY

Shin Ha-kyun is a celebrated South Korean actor whose dynamic performances have made significant waves in the film industry and among collectors of physical media. He gained national fame with his poignant portrayal of a North Korean soldier in the landmark film *Joint Security Area* (2000), which not only became a blockbuster with 5 million admissions but also earned Shin the Blue Dragon Award for Best Supporting Actor. This film is often sought after by collectors for its impact on Korean cinema and its exploration of inter-Korean relations. Shin's impressive filmography includes notable titles like *Guns & Talks* (2001), *Sympathy for Mr. Vengeance* (2002), and the cult classic *Save the Green Planet!* (2003), each showcasing his versatility and depth as an actor. His role in *Welcome to Dongmakgol* (2005) further solidified his status, with the film attracting over 8 million viewers. More recently, his performances in *The Thieves* (2012) and *Extreme Job* (2019)—two of the highest-grossing films in Korean history—have attracted renewed interest in his earlier works, making them highly collectible for fans of contemporary Korean cinema.

What genres has Shin Ha-kyun worked in throughout his career?

Shin Ha-kyun has worked in a variety of genres including comedy, drama, thriller, action, crime, and romance.

Which decade was Shin Ha-kyun most active in his film career?

Shin Ha-kyun was most active during the 2010s, appearing in numerous films throughout that decade.

What are some of Shin Ha-kyun's most notable roles?

Some of Shin Ha-kyun's notable roles include Pvt. Jeong Woo-jin in Joint Security Area (2000), Lee Moo-bae in Extreme Job (2019), and Kang-woo in Thirst (2009).

When did Shin Ha-kyun's film career begin and how long has it spanned?

Shin Ha-kyun's film career began in 1998 and has spanned over two decades, continuing through 2022.
